Countrywide partners with Davies for PI claims

Countrywide has partnered with Davies Group for the provision of professional indemnity claims administration services following a competitive tender process.

The partnership sees Davies Group provide claims processing services in relation to professional indemnity claims from its operational hub based in Birmingham.

Davies provides bespoke claims solutions and loss adjusting for corporates, brokers, MGAs and specialist insurers.

Darren Coombes, chief commercial officer of the Davies Group, said: "Countrywide is another significant win as it endorses our strategy of working closely with corporates, to deliver tailored solutions in highly specialised and technical niche areas. Our investment in people, technology and service also means we are well positioned to provide corporates the technical requirements and customer focus they demand to support their insurance and risk programmes."
